1 / 9
文档名称:

嵌入式实训总结.doc

格式:doc   大小:46KB   页数:9页
下载后只包含 1 个 DOC 格式的文档,没有任何的图纸或源代码,查看文件列表

如果您已付费下载过本站文档,您可以点这里二次下载

分享

预览

嵌入式实训总结.doc

上传人:taotao0d 2019/1/12 文件大小:46 KB

下载得到文件列表

嵌入式实训总结.doc

文档介绍

文档介绍:实训总结ARM体系结构主要内容ARM简介ARM处理器模式ARM的寄存器ARM的异常存储器I/O参考资料详细内容参加ARM体系结构PPT。(或者用虚拟光驱装载),,会出现一个窗口,上面有“下一步”,,拷贝到C:\ProgramFiles\ARM\—运行—输入cmd,,“本地连接”的PhysicalAddress,例如00-25-3D-5B-:\ProgramFiles\ARM\“HOSTID=”后的字符串替换为6中找到的PhysicalAddress,不要横杠。。,之后点击“...”按钮,,点击Add按钮,点击两次(或一次)“是”之后继续安装。:\ProgramFiles\ARM\(齿轮)IDE的使用开始—程序—ARM——New—RealviewProject输入ProjectName点击下一步,调试和发行都选中,点击下一步,不需要选择Targets,直接点击下一步,体系结构选择Cortex-A8,其他不用改变,点击下一步,再点击下一步,之后选择Finish,即可创建一个RealView工程。在工程上点击右键可以添加文件夹(例如src),也可以添加文件,,。汇编语言的例子和C语言的例子见“ARM汇编语言实验”压缩包。调试方法首先编译工程(Project—BuildAll),之后点击菜单栏的Debug按钮(虫子样子),选择加载到RealViewDebugger中,即可开始调试。点击Stepin按钮,即可单步跳入,点击Stepover按钮即可过程调试。有可能需要查看Register的内容,这时需要点击View菜单下的Register项,打开寄存器查看窗口。指令集常用指令集见参考资料“ARM指令集详解”。ARM与C语言混合编程共有四种混合编程方式,详细信息可以参考资料“ARM中C语言和汇编语言混合编程”中的内容。串口通信方法串口的基本概念,串口通信的方式,通信的数据包格式等。详细内容请参考“串口通信”PPT。烧写板子的方法由于各个开发板的使用方法并不相同,因此需要参考用户手册。一般使用过程为:调至NorFlash方式启动,连接超级终端。根据超级终端中的选项,选择操作格式化NandFlash对于Linux系统选择下载bootloader,可能会使用到DNW,注意按照手册安装usb驱动选择下载操作系统内核选择下载根文件系统选择下载Logo对于WinCE系统选择下载Bootloader或者STEPLDR下载EBoot到NandFlash调到NandFlash,并在开机时按空格键选择下载WinCE的镜像文件QT程序编写环境的安装解压缩交叉编译器(EABI),tarxvfjEABI….–C/用gedit/etc/profile添加一条pathmunge,详